I've been to Singapore several times over the years. It's a beautiful and well-run country with great food and great history. Fortunately for me, it is legal to detect the beaches of Singapore and I decided to bring my detector and see how things would go. I'm very glad I did. The views on the beaches are nice.

But course the best part of metal detecting is the finds. There were certainly a lot of modern coins, about 70 Singapore dollars worth (around 50 USD). That money goes to pay for cab and bus fare. Metal detectorists are out there for history or gold. Fortunately, I found both.
Maybe my favorite find was a silver 1889 Hong Kong five cent coin found in an eroded area of the beach. Here's before and after getting the coin cleaned up.


And of course one can't forget the gold! I managed to get a couple small pieces of 22k gold as well as a 9k white gold ring.



A couple silver rings also came up.


It was great fun and I can't wait to go back and do it again!
